[0:00] We're here for another Vernon Avenue and
[0:02] Highway 100 interchange project update.
[0:05] The good news is the Highway 100 on and
[0:08] off ramps and the Highway 100 bridge
[0:10] will reopen very soon. Mid November,
[0:13] those ramps are going to reopen and
[0:15] that's really going to improve the
[0:16] access to the Grand View District and
[0:18] the 50th and France district. The not so
[0:21] good news is the bridge that goes over
[0:22] the railway is not going to open in that
[0:25] time frame and this is due to the issue
[0:28] with an Excel power line within the
[0:31] railroad rightway. So those two agencies
[0:33] are not controlled by the city of Edina.
[0:35] We were working with them to make sure
[0:37] they understood the construction
[0:39] schedule, but those permit processes and
[0:42] agreements just take time and that's
[0:43] what delayed the bridge over the
[0:45] railway. The contractor is going to work
[0:47] as long as they can this winter, as long
[0:49] as it allows for weather conditions, and
[0:51] then they will return in the spring,
[0:53] most likely in April, to finish that
[0:55] bridge and get that open as soon as
[0:58] possible next summer, most likely
[1:00] midsummer. We will continue to provide
[1:02] updates on those schedules as we get new
[1:05] information, but really the good news is
[1:07] look for those on andoff ramps of
